What the data says about AGX

As of the 2026-07-27 close, AGX scores 94 out of 99 on our growth-stock rating, a textbook growth-stock leader. That ranks it 25th of 4,897 rated US stocks, the top 1% of the market.

Its strongest trait is C (current quarterly earnings) at 87, and its weakest is N (new highs & catalysts) at 3. AGX clears 5 of the six core growth traits we score per stock; the seventh, overall market direction, is judged market-wide.

On price, AGX carries an elite Relative Strength rating of 91, meaning it has outperformed about 91% of the market over the past year.

Underneath the score: quarterly earnings up 103% year over year, sales up 50%, trading 32% below its 52-week high.
